Meaning: A blend of 'Linda' (meaning beautiful) and '-ola' which may suggest a diminutive form.

Lindola is a contemporary name, often seen as a derivative or diminutive of Linda, which is of Spanish origin meaning 'pretty' or 'beautiful'.
